    Bunneh wrote:
    I've run a small club in the past and it was pretty successful, since I've been throwing the idea about my head, and posting it in my blog, I have had a couple of guys show interest in the idea.

    The club would be based in the North West of England (Bolton, Bury, Chorley, Rochdale etc) and will cater for the over 30, relatively unfit, casual roadie who just wants to get a little fitter with similar people. If the idea takes off, which I suspect it will if I put the effort in, we could develop into something quite nice. We'd be looking at weekend rides, Sunday morning starts, around 11am until we all get out of puff and fall over gasping for beer.

    Support car/s from significant others are welcome! :lol:

    So if you're interested please post in this thread, or send me a PM. I'd prefer there be a few people interested before we meet, at least then if I do turn out to be a crackpot you can hogtie me and run away. Internet safety and all that jazz :)
